March 16, 2009, Indianapolis, Ind. – A bill aimed at requiring manure applicators to be licensed has passed Indiana’s House and is being considered by the state’s Senate.
According to a report from Hoosier Ag Today, Bill HB 1191, sponsored by Indiana Representative Joe Pearson, will require anyone who spreads manure in the state to be certified by the State Chemists office.
